Executive summary:

In accordance with UBA test protocol: Letale Wirkung beim Zebrabaerbling Brachydanio rerio, (LC 0, LC 50, LC 100; 48 – 96H) Stand Mai 1984 a study was performed to assess the acute toxicity of Bayscript Gelb BR to Danio rerio under static conditions.

Groups of ten fish were exposed to a range of concentrations, nominally 10, 100, 316 and 1000 mg/L of Bayscript Gelb BR dissolved in dilution water. Observations were made on the numbers of dead fish and the incidence of sub-lethal effects after 0, 24, 48, 72 and 96 hours of exposure. During the test a temperature range of 20 - 24 °C was maintained in the test vessels, with a maximum temperature fluctuation of +/- 1 °C in the test. The temperature, the pH and the oxygen values were measured at the beginning of the test and every 24 hours thereafter.

After 96 hours the following values were determined: LC 0: 316 mg/L, LC 100: 1000 mg/L, Geometric Meen: 562 mg/L.
